Social proof represents a compelling psychological concept where individuals look to the actions and opinions of others to guide their own decisions and behaviours. In the e-commerce sector, social proof manifests in various formats, including <a href="https://limitsofstrategy.com/customer-testimonials-build-local-trust-and-credibility/">customer testimonials</a>, product reviews, and user-generated content. This strategy significantly enhances the attractiveness of products by displaying the collective experiences of previous buyers. For instance, major platforms like Amazon adeptly utilise authentic customer reviews to establish trust, allowing potential purchasers to assess the credibility and quality of products based on real feedback. This practice profoundly influences their purchasing behaviour, leading to increased conversion rates and higher customer satisfaction levels.

What Psychological Factors Enhance the Effectiveness of Social Proof?

Social proof has a profound effect on consumer purchasing decisions, primarily driven by psychological factors such as conformity and authority. Endorsements from satisfied customers foster a sense of belonging and reliability, effectively mirroring common behaviours that accelerate decision-making. For example, when prospective buyers see others positively reviewing a product, they are likely to feel reassured about their choice and follow suit, believing they are making a well-informed and beneficial purchase. This psychological dynamic highlights the importance of integrating social proof into marketing strategies.

What Common Mistakes Should Be Avoided When Implementing Social Proof Strategies?

What Risks Are Associated with Neglecting Content Authenticity?

One of the most critical pitfalls in social proof strategies is the use of unverified stories, which can significantly undermine consumer trust. To enhance outcomes, brands must ensure the authenticity of all testimonials and user-generated content. Warning signs to be cautious about include:

  • Generic or overly polished language that lacks a personal touch
  • Stories that seem improbable or exaggerated
  • Lack of identifiable customer information
  • Inconsistent brand messaging that could confuse consumers

By committing to authenticity, brands can avoid damaging their reputation and foster greater trust among potential customers, thereby enhancing overall effectiveness and driving improved engagement.

Frequently Asked Questions Regarding the Role of Social Proof

What Is Social Proof in E-Commerce and Why Is It Crucial?

Social proof in e-commerce refers to the influence that the actions and opinions of others have on individual purchasing decisions, often expressed through reviews, testimonials, and user-generated content. This influence is vital in shaping consumer behaviour and driving sales.

How Does Social Proof Foster Trust Among Consumers?

Social proof enhances trust by providing potential customers with evidence that others have had positive experiences with a product or service, thereby reassuring them of its quality and value. This reassurance frequently translates into higher conversion rates and increased customer satisfaction.

What Are Some Effective Types of Social Proof That Brands Can Utilise?

Effective forms of social proof include customer testimonials, user reviews, case studies, social media shares, and endorsements from influencers or industry experts. These types can significantly boost credibility and drive engagement.
